Dynamic route guidance with TMC
The TMC function on the TravelPilot DX-V enables the system to use dynamic route
guidance (currently only in Germany and in the Netherlands) to avoid traffic conges-
tion. The TravelPilot DX-V analyses incoming TMC traffic messages, adapts the
planned route to the current traffic situation, and displays traffic reports symbolically
on the map display.
Plus Point: The TravelPilot DX-V always calculates the optimum route in
terms of travelling time; i.e. if a detour around traffic congestion increases
travelling time significantly, the TravelPilot DX-V would remain on the route
passing through the traffic congestion under certain conditions. This de-
pends on what kind of traffic congestion has been reported and how long it is
and on how long the possible detour is.
Dynamic route guidance is only possible when the TravelPilot DX-V is connected to a
TMC receiver.
TMC receivers include the “TMC D-Namic tuner box”, which was specially developed
for the TravelPilot DX-V, and a number of Blaupunkt car radios.
